#b71539 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b71539 is composed of 71.8% red, 8.2% green and 22.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 88.5% magenta, 68.9% yellow and 28.2% black. It has a hue angle of 346.7 degrees, a saturation of 79.4% and a lightness of 40%. #b71539 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ff2a72 with #6f0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0033.

#b71539 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b71539 has RGB values of R:183, G:21, B:57 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.89, Y:0.69, K:0.28. Its decimal value is 11998521.

Shades and Tints of #b71539
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070102 is the darkest color, while #fef4f7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#b71539
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#696365 is the less saturated color, while #c70530 is the most saturated one.
